Start here
General detailing
Core questions about choosing a service, detail frequency, full-detail scope, and quote-first planning.
Vehicle size, condition, material type, access, and protection goals can change the right scope. NorthLane uses the quote path to confirm needs before final service recommendations.
Frequency depends on driving habits, storage, weather exposure, interior use, and paint protection. Many drivers use seasonal detailing as a starting point, then adjust based on vehicle condition.
A full detail usually combines interior and exterior detailing, but add-ons such as pet hair removal, odor treatment, engine bay cleaning, paint correction, or ceramic coating should be confirmed during quoting.

Protection
Ceramic coating
Expectation-setting answers for coating value, preparation, maintenance, and realistic protection limits.
Ceramic coating can be a good fit for drivers who want easier maintenance and stronger paint protection planning. Vehicle condition and owner expectations should be reviewed first.
Paint correction may be recommended before coating when swirl marks, haze, or oxidation would affect the final appearance. The need should be confirmed after paint inspection.
